Contact Persons

Let's examine the important pieces of information requested when registering a domain name. Managing a domain name depends on three contacts whose personal data have to be supplied.

  • One person is responsible for the administration. Typically, this is you or the company that registers the domain name.

  • This contact has the necessary rights to change all aspects of the domain registration.

  • Another person assumes responsibility for the invoice settlement, i.e. this is the person who pays the cost incurred for the name registration.

  • The last contact is responsible for the technical issues. This is generally the site hosting provider or the person who administers the DNS servers managed by your provider.

Easy registration.Depending on the registrar used, the data input can be simplified by the registrar which assumes the roles of the financial and technical contacts.
